I think people will check the site more often if you introduce challenges more often. It seems like there is a lot of activity at the beginning of the year when most of the new challenges start and very little at the end of the year.

I wasn't paying attention and thought that the January Mini Challenge ended at the end of January. Because it is winter where I am and the days are short, I have more time to read. I was able to finish this challenge quickly. That will not be the case when it gets warmer and the days are longer. I would have a hard time with a mini challenge that only lasted for a month in June. If the goal is to have people engaged with the site, it won't matter if they are all 12 months long. People will be looking for the new one. (And commenting in the forums.) I get lots of recommendations by looking at what others are reading, reviewing and putting on the Award Worthy Novels list. If more people are joining new challenges, that is more books for me to check out.

Maybe you could vary how long the challenges are based on typical book length - three months for topics that tend to have shorter books and six for the 1000 page topics. Or 3 months for 1 book mini challenges, 6 months for 2 book mini challenges and 9 months for 3 book mini challenges. Or one month for a holiday-based challenge like the Halloween Mini Challenge.

I doubt that everyone will join every single mini challenge for various reasons, mine being time to read everything I want to read. I also try to make one book fit multiple challenges so what I choose for a mini challenge may not add to the overall yearly book count. The more I can do that, the more challenges I can join.

I am looking forward to the new challenges and the books that I will find that I may not have otherwise noticed.
